won Best Actress for her role in “Anora” over Demi Moore for “The Substance” at the 2025 Oscars.“This is very surreal. Forgive me, I’m nervous,” the actress, 25, said onstage as she read her speech off a note.“I grew up in Los Angeles, but Hollywood always felt so far away from me, so to be here, standing in this room today, is really incredible,” she said.The actress gave a shout-out to her family and the other people involved in making “Anora.”“I also want to recognize and honor the sex worker community,” she said. “Yes, I will continue to support and be an ally.

All of the incredible people, the women that I’ve had the privilege of meeting from that community has been one of the highlights of this incredible experience.”Madison also recognized her fellow nominees — Moore, Karla Sofia Gascón, Cynthia Erivo and Fernanda Torres — and called her win “a dream come true.”She plays a sex worker in Sean Baker’s 2024 film, which won four other Oscars, including Best Director and Best Picture.Last month, Madison told “Good Morning America” what being nominated in the Best Actress category meant to her.“It’s not a competition.

We’ve all already won. I think it’s just a celebration from here on out. It’s a celebration of film,” she said. “I don’t think there’s such a thing as best performance, you know?

That’s hard for me to wrap my mind around. I think it’s just, I don’t know, recognizing something really special in everybody.”Madison also shared that her favorite part of her Oscars journey has been getting to know her fellow nominees.“That’s really important to me, my relationships and friendships with other women,” she said. “That’s been one of the best parts of all of this, is just being able to get to know everyone and.
